Simple Leek Frittata

Ingredients
¼ cup low-fat 2% milk
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
¼ teaspoon kosher salt
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
8 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 oz grated parmesan cheese (about 1/4 cup)
1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
1 large leek, peeled, well washed and thinly sliced
1 large garlic clove, minced
To make
Preheat the oven to 350°F.Combine the milk, flour, salt, pepper, eggs, and cheese in a medium bowl, stirring with a whisk. Heat the oil in a medium-sized skillet over medium-high heat. Add the leeks to the pan; cook until they are soft and lightly browned, about 3 minutes. Add garlic; cook for 30 seconds. Add the egg mixture; stir gently until the leeks are evenly distributed. Cover the pan and reduce the heat to low. Cook until the eggs are partially set, about 6 minutes.Remove the lid from the pan and bake at 350 ° F until the center is lightly browned, 10 to 12 minutes. Remove the frittata from the pan and transfer to a cutting board. Cut into 8 slices.
